WebDocument Title: Clinitek Status Urinalysis Procedure Principle: The Clinitek Status®+ Urine Chemistry Analyzer is a portable instrument designed to read Siemens Reagent Strips for urinalysis. The instrument is a reflectance spectrophotometer that analyzes the color and intensity of the light reflected from the reagent area and reports ghf72.comWebSiemens CLINITEK Status+ Operator's Manual. 4.
